Voice FM makes new license bid

VOICE FM are making a fresh attempt to obtain a West Midlands broadcasting licence. Voice FM wrote to the Radio Authority stating that "there are two regional ILR FM frequencies available in the West Midlands" and suggested that two regional licences should be advertised at the same time, as had previously happened in London. Now the Authority have indicated their intention to advertise this new licence, in their press release 50/01, members of the Voice FM team aim to apply for this third West Midlands FM regional licence when it is advertised. CR
